From 0584499e7887d8c1ff216b27652d28c8377c3a17 Mon Sep 17 00:00:00 2001 From: Bryan Newbold Date: Wed, 24 Nov 2021 18:16:34 -0800 Subject: ES release transform: handle redirected containers better Despite the inline comment, we were not actually grabbing the "redirected" ident correctly, meaning some counts would not be accurate. --- python/fatcat_tools/transforms/elasticsearch.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/python/fatcat_tools/transforms/elasticsearch.py b/python/fatcat_tools/transforms/elasticsearch.py index c16053ec..a6d85f7e 100644 --- a/python/fatcat_tools/transforms/elasticsearch.py +++ b/python/fatcat_tools/transforms/elasticsearch.py @@ -284,7 +284,7 @@ def _rte_container_helper(container: ContainerEntity, release_year: Optional[int t["container_name"] = container.name # this is container.ident, not release.container_id, because there may # be a redirect involved - t["container_id"] = container.ident + t["container_id"] = container.redirect or container.ident t["container_issnl"] = container.issnl issns = [container.issnl, container.issne, container.issnp] issns = list(set([i for i in issns if i])) -- cgit v1.2.3